TypeScript - 기본타입, 인터페이스
자바스크립트와의 차이점 Javascript(동적언어) 런타임에 타입이 결정되며, 오류를 발견함 function add(num1, num2) { console.log(num1 + num2); } add();//NaN add(1);//NaN add(1,2);//3 add(3,4,5);//7 add("hello","world");//helloworld Java, TypeScript(정적언어) 컴파일 타임에 타입 결정되며, 오류를 발견함 function add(num1:number, num2:number) { console.log(num1 + num2); } add();//error add(1);//error add(1,2);//3 add(3,4,5);//error add("hello","world");//er..